Platforms like TikTok, YouTube, and Twitch have democratized production. A teenager in their bedroom can now reach a global audience. This has given birth to a new class of celebrity: the influencer. Unlike traditional movie stars, influencers build parasocial relationships—one-sided bonds where viewers feel they are friends with the creator. This intimacy is a powerful driver of engagement.

During this period, a small group of centralized gatekeepers—namely major television networks, Hollywood studios, and print syndicates—dictated cultural consumption. Audiences consumed identical content simultaneously. This created a highly unified, monocultural social fabric.
Concurrently, immersive media formats like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) are redefining entertainment boundaries. Video games have evolved from simple pastimes into massive social ecosystems and storytelling mediums that rival the revenue of the global film industry. Metaverses and persistent online worlds host live music concerts, fashion shows, and interactive narratives, making entertainment an active, participatory experience rather than a passive one.
